Authorities identify one of two burned bodies as pregnant woman
Authorities have identified one of two women whose strangled and burned bodies were found on Chicago's South Side.
Police say 21-year-old Theresa Bunn -- who was pregnant -- was found Monday near where firefighters were responding to a report of a burning trash bin.
On Wednesday firefighters found the second woman's body inside a burning garbage bin behind an elementary school. Deputy Police Chief Michael Shields says authorities are pursuing at least one good lead to determine her identity.
The Cook County medical examiner's office says both women were strangled.
Chicago police spokeswoman Monique Bond says authorities are investigating if the two cases are connected
